KP Law Minister Inaugurates Gandiali Road Projects, Announces Plan to Develop Dam as Tourist Destination

Khyber Pakhtunkhwa Minister for Law and Parliamentary Affairs, Aftab Alam Advocate, on Monday inaugurated the Gandiali village road and laid the foundation stone for the Gandiali Dam road, announcing plans to transform the dam into an attractive recreational and tourist destination.

The ceremony was attended by former Gumbat Tehsil Chairman Sajid Iqbal, former Gandiali Chairman Akhtar Jameel, and local workers.

Alam stated that the road projects would enhance connectivity for residents and facilitate access to Gandiali Dam for visitors and tourists. He credited the completion of the schemes to funds allocated by him and Member of the National Assembly Shehryar Afridi, under the supervision of Sajid Iqbal.

He emphasized that development initiatives aimed to meet public needs and ensure basic facilities for all citizens without discrimination. The government, he added, was committed to promoting tourism and creating employment opportunities for local communities.

Alam revealed the approval of a plan to establish a recreational park along the Gandiali Dam, aiming to convert the area into an organized tourist attraction while providing recreational facilities for locals and visitors alike.

Local residents expressed gratitude for the completion and launch of the road projects, describing them as a significant step towards improved transportation, enhanced tourism, and accelerated development in the region.
